Essential Tips for What Defines Scandinavian Interior Design?
Scandinavian interior design stands as a paragon of minimalist beauty and functionality while its principles of simplicity and warmth create deeply rooted acclaim. This design movement originated in the early 20th century and takes cues from Nordic traditions to achieve a harmonious fusion of form and function with aesthetic appeal that creates comfortable yet visually striking spaces. We shall examine the fundamental elements which constitute this unique style.
-
Key Colors and Palettes
Scandinavian design features a color palette dominated by neutral and muted tones which work to create spaciousness while reflecting the region's limited natural light. The foundational palette consists of whites, grays, blacks, and blues which frequently pair with gentle pastels and earthy shades. The selected colors function to increase room brightness while simultaneously promoting tranquility and simplicity which represent fundamental aspects of Scandinavian design.
-
Typical Materials and Textures
The materials used in Scandinavian design showcase the inherent natural beauty and regional authenticity of Scandinavia. The use of wood for floors and furnishings sees extensive application especially in lighter varieties such as birch, beech, and pine. A crucial textile component emerges through wool, sheepskins, and linen selections which deliver both warmth and texture. The selection of these materials emphasizes natural connections while delivering warmth and comfort. -
Signature Furniture and Decorative Elements
Scandinavian furniture design emphasizes simplistic contours combined with practical use and minimalist aesthetics. Many pieces maintain subtle profiles while combining stylish design with practical function. Streamlined wooden chairs, tables with basic geometric forms, and space-saving multi-functional furniture represent iconic elements. The interior spaces showcase a deliberately minimal decorative approach that emphasizes quality over quantity through the selective use of handmade crafts, ceramic pieces, and simple artwork to add personality. -
The Overall Atmosphere and Mood Created by This Style
Scandinavian design establishes serene and tranquil environments through its focus on 'hygge,' the Danish concept that celebrates cozy contentment. The objective is to establish a refuge that exudes warmth and straightforwardness where each component fulfills its function to support an uncluttered way of living. Natural light serves as the fundamental element, while designers often augment it with selected artificial lighting to craft spaces that feel both welcoming and serene.
